Energy Efficiency Investment Fund for Business

DNREC rebates for non-residential energy efficiency equipment and assessments.

About this program

The Energy Efficiency Investment Fund provides rebate pathways for Delaware non-residential facilities replacing inefficient equipment with updated energy-efficient alternatives, including assessment, prescriptive, custom, and combined heat and power rebates.

Eligibility

Non-residential facilities that pay Delaware public utility tax on electric or natural gas bills may qualify; separate support may exist for nonprofits that do not pay the tax.

Requirements

  • Confirm public utility tax eligibility
  • Apply through the appropriate DNREC or Energize Delaware pathway
  • Install qualifying energy efficiency measures
